O'Fallon, IL to Waukegan, IL is 322.8 miles and takes about 6h 11m via I 55 and Tri-State Tollway, with a fuel budget near $57 and enough daylight to finish in a day. This trip stays within Illinois, traveling north through the Midwest region. It's a pretty straightforward drive, mostly on major interstates, making it a convenient option for a single-day excursion. You'll find the route is largely predictable, ideal if you prefer a less complicated travel day.

This route is mostly highway, with 82% of the drive on major roads. You'll spend the longest stretch, 261.9 miles, on I 55 before transitioning. The final portion of the drive involves surface streets like North Illinois Street as you approach your destination. Expect a good amount of merging and exiting traffic as you navigate through different sections of Illinois.

Waukegan is in the Far North Suburbs of the Chicagoland region of Illinois. It sits on Lake Michigan, has a large harbor, and is the county seat of Lake County, Illinois.
